Steps 1 Open the latch and disconnect the I/O-board cable from the system board. 2 Disconnect the power-adapter cable from the system board. 3 Disconnect the speaker cable from the system board. 4 Open the latch and disconnect the touchpad cable from the system board. 5 Open the latch and disconnect the keyboard-backlight cable from the system board. 6 Peel the tape that secures the display cable to the system board. 7 Open the latch and disconnect the display cable from the system board. 8 Remove the two screws (M2x5) that secure the USB Type-C port bracket to the system board. 9 Remove the six screws (M2x4) that secure the system board to the palm-rest and keyboard assembly. 10 Gently release the ports on the system board from the slots on the palm-rest and keyboard assembly and lift the system board off the palm-rest and keyboard assembly. Installing the system board Prerequisite If you are replacing a component, remove the existing component before performing the installation procedure. About this task The figure indicates the location of the system board and provides a visual representation of the installation procedure. Disassembly and reassembly 63
